Why Core Muscle Strength Matters for Athletes
A strong core supports every athletic movement because it connects the upper and lower body. Therefore, athletes rely on core stability for strength, balance, and endurance during training and competition.
- Power Transfer
Strong core muscles transfer force efficiently, so athletes generate explosive power during sprints, jumps, and throws. - Injury Control
Core stability protects the spine and joints, but weak muscles increase strain during repetitive athletic movements. - Balance Support
A strong core helps balance, so players stay steady during quick turns and moves. - Posture Alignment
Proper alignment reduces muscle overload, so movements stay efficient and pain-free. - Performance Consistency

Role of Pilates in Athletic Performance Improvement
Pilates enhances athletic performance by combining controlled strength with mindful movement. Because exercises focus on precision, athletes develop better muscle awareness and coordination.
- Movement Precision
Pilates improves technique, so athletes execute movements with accuracy and reduced energy waste. - Deep Strength
Slow exercises wake small muscles, so strength grows from inside your body. - Endurance Growth
Pilates helps muscles last longer, but it does not put extra pressure on joints or tendons. - Body Awareness

Improving Flexibility and Mobility Through Pilates
Flexibility and mobility allow athletes to move freely and efficiently. Pilates enhances both qualities because muscles lengthen while strengthening, therefore reducing stiffness and injuries.
- Joint Mobility
Improved joint range allows smoother movements, so athletes perform actions without restriction. - Muscle Lengthening
Pilates stretches tight muscles, therefore reducing tension caused by intense training schedules. - Injury Prevention
Flexible muscles absorb impact better, but stiff tissues increase injury risks. - Recovery Speed
Enhanced mobility reduces soreness, so athletes recover faster between sessions. - Strength Balance

Enhancing Breathing and Muscle Coordination
Breathing directly affects strength, endurance, and coordination. Pilates emphasizes breath control because proper breathing improves muscle activation and movement efficiency.
- Muscle Timing
Breathing helps muscles work together, so movements feel easy, smooth, and well controlled. - Core Engagement
Right breathing wakes up deep core muscles, but short and shallow breaths make the body less stable. - Stress Reduction
Slow and focused breathing relaxes the mind and body, so recovery feels quicker and works better. - Workout Quality
